Once upon a time, not so long ago, I was in medical school. Grades meant more to me than anything else. My turning point was when I was already a clerk in my final year of medical schooling, that I realized I didn’t have the heart to deal with mortalities and morbidities in the hospital. Some say it’s because I’m too empathetic; that I feel too much for my patients. I agree with them.

While I was in medical school though, during my free time, I would make soaps. I experimented with a lot of organic ingredients and packaging. I turned it into Andin Organics, an environmentally friendly soap business. It didn’t take long before Andin Organics was discovered by BeautyMNL and Calyxta, the two biggest websites for local beauty products. This was years before Shopee and Lazada took over.

I did all the work for Andin Organics. I made the soaps, took the photos, managed its Instagram and Facebook accounts, and even created a website. It was through this experience that I learned the value of interpreting data gathered by the social media platforms (it was Facebook Business and Instagram separately, before there was Meta Business Suite). It was a one-woman show that included production, selling, packing, and shipping.

For the reason of focusing on medical school, I had to stop managing Andin Organics.

Fast forward to 2021, when I was looking for jobs during my 2-year break from medical school, I did a teaching demonstration for an Australian tutoring company, AnGenius. I prepared a lecture on Biochemistry before the interview part of the hiring process. When asked about my other skills, I mentioned Andin Organics and Pana, another business that I launched during medical school. The owner proceeded to ask me questions about my knowledge of running social media accounts. Back then, I didn’t know my experience in managing my own businesses counted as actual experience. But because of those experiences, I was hired, not as a Biochemistry tutor, but as their Marketing Head and Social Media Manager. That was my first job in the Social Media scene.
